Five arrested for Jeppestown cop shooting

───   06:50 Sat, 01 Aug 2015

Five arrested for Jeppestown cop shooting | News Article

Johannesburg - Five men have been arrested after a police officer was shot dead in Jeppestown on Friday morning, Gauteng police said.

Three of the five were wounded during a shoot-out with police officers in Karl Street, Colonel Lungelo Dlamini said.

Two officers on patrol had gone to investigate a report of a minibus with a group of men inside. The shooting started when they got to the scene.

A constable was hit in the lower body and his R5 rifle stolen. He died on the way to hospital.

His colleague was unhurt. The minibus driver was arrested at the scene. Four men ran away and were caught hiding in a nearby building. A manhunt for three to four other men was underway.

An AK-47 rifle and four pistols were found in the minibus.

The 34-year-old officer’s death brought to four the number of policemen killed in the country this week.

On Wednesday, a 36-year-old police officer died during a shoot-out with robbers at the Vosloorus Crossing mall.

On the same day, Hawks member Warrant Officer Petrus Holz, 50, was stabbed to death on the N2 near the Macassar turn-off, Cape Town, Hawks spokesperson Brigadier Hangwani Mulaudzi said.

He had stopped to inspect damage to his car after driving over debris.

In the early hours of Thursday morning, a 35-year-old constable was killed during a shoot-out with robbers in Sekampane, Temba, north of Pretoria. He died on arrival at a local hospital.

Deputy Police Minister Maggie Sotyu said 52 police officers had been killed since January, compared to 47 for the same period last year.
